It's no secret why Hall didn't play QB @ UVa. Groh was a fucking dumbass and was set out to prove that he thought Hall was a better DB that a QB. The only reason Groh gave Hall a shot at QB was because we had nothing to lose when he made his first career QB start against VT. Groh was desperate at that point in the season and that was his only option to buy himself another year. Then, the following season we brought in an OC who wanted to run the spread when we clearly didn't have players capable of doing that, and thus Vic Hall was put back on the defensive side of the ball. Vic Hall could have made Denard Robinson look like a chump if Groh would have let him do this thing.

DD annual VA top 25

Time for Doughty's Christmas Edition of the top 25. This looks pretty much like the rest just move them around a spot or two. Top two are Harold (1) and Caleb (2).

Some tidbits...

"The only concern with Harold is whether he will stay academically eligible. He admits that his grades slipped during the 2010-11 school year" due to some personal troubles (family members passing away, etc.). "All that's left is the [standardized] test," Harold said. "I felt pretty good after the last time I took it, but I'm still waiting for the score." DOH! VTFF has been haggling you for months about this jeffro, Whats your comeback?(Merry Christmas by the way):ss:

"Ekanem joins Caleb and Brookville defensive tackle Korren Kirven, the No. 7-rated player on the list, as the only uncommitted players in the Top 25. All three have Virginia Tech on their list of finalists, raising the possibility that the Hokies could sign as many as 13 players off the Top 25. Virginia, still listed by Kirven among the schools he is considering but not viewed as a front-runner, has taken commitments from eight Top 25 players."

Usually he has the top 100 as well as 25-30 of the top juniors, but it doesn't look like that list is online. Should be in the paper version tomorrow morning.
